United Airlines does not officially allow for the direct transfer of flight credits. However, there are strategies to effectively utilize these credits for another person. Let's explore these methods and their nuances.
Exploring the Key Aspects of Using United Flight Credit for Someone Else
1. The Official United Airlines Stance:
United's official policy generally states that flight credits are non-transferable. This means you cannot directly assign your credit to another person's account. Attempting to do so through unauthorized channels might lead to the forfeiture of the credit.
2. Method 1: Booking a New Flight in Another Person's Name
This is arguably the most straightforward approach. When booking a new flight using your existing credit, simply enter the details of the intended passenger during the booking process. The credit will be applied to the total cost of the flight for the new passenger. Keep in mind: any fare differences beyond the credit's value will need to be paid separately.
3. Method 2: Name Change (Limited Circumstances):
While not a direct credit transfer, a name change might be possible, but only under very specific circumstances and with additional fees. These circumstances are typically limited to situations involving typos or minor discrepancies in the original booking. Contacting United customer service is crucial to exploring this option. The fees associated with a name change can sometimes negate the benefits of using the credit.
4. Method 3: Utilizing the Credit for a Flight on Behalf of Someone Else (with the Passenger's Participation):
This method involves coordinating with the intended passenger. They would need to be involved in the booking process, providing their personal information. You would use your credit to cover the cost of the flight, booked under their name.
5. Method 4: Cancelling and Rebooking (Least Efficient Method):
This approach is generally not recommended due to potential loss of value and complexity. You would cancel the original booking and receive a new credit (often with a reduced value compared to the initial credit). However, this may require additional fees and navigating the cancellation procedures, making it less efficient.

FAQ Section: Answering Common Questions About Using United Flight Credits for Someone Else
- Q: Can I simply transfer my flight credit to another person's United account? A: No, United's policy does not permit direct transfers between accounts.
- Q: What happens if the flight credit doesn't cover the full cost of the new ticket? A: You will need to pay the remaining balance.
- Q: Are there any fees associated with using my flight credit for another person? A: Yes, additional booking fees or change fees might apply, depending on the specific circumstances.
- Q: Can I use my flight credit for a different airline? A: No, United flight credits are generally only valid for flights operated by United.
- Q: What should I do if I encounter issues during the booking process? A: Contact United customer service for assistance.
